What is Castor Oil?

Castor oil is derived from the seeds of the castor bean plant (Ricinus communis). It has been used for centuries in traditional medicine for its various health benefits. The key component of castor oil, ricinoleic acid, is known for its anti-inflammatory and laxative properties, making it a popular choice for digestive support.

Traditional Uses of Castor Oil

Historically, castor oil has been used for:

  • Laxative Effects: It's commonly used to relieve constipation.
  • Skin Benefits: Its moisturizing properties make it a staple in skincare.
  • Anti-Inflammatory: Used to reduce inflammation and pain in joints.

The Science Behind Castor Oil and Gut Health

How Castor Oil Works

When ingested, ricinoleic acid in castor oil stimulates the intestines, promoting bowel movements. This laxative effect can provide relief for individuals experiencing occasional constipation. However, it's essential to use castor oil cautiously due to its potency.

Potential Benefits of Castor Oil for Gut Health

  1. Relief from Constipation: Castor oil is FDA-approved for use as a laxative. It can help relieve occasional constipation by stimulating bowel movements.
  2. Anti-Inflammatory Properties: The anti-inflammatory effects of castor oil may help soothe gut inflammation, potentially benefiting those with mild digestive discomfort.
  3. Detoxification: Some advocates claim that castor oil can assist in detoxifying the digestive system, although scientific backing for this is limited.

Risks and Considerations

While castor oil has its benefits, it also comes with risks. Here are some important considerations:

  • Overuse Risks: Excessive use of castor oil can lead to cramping, diarrhea, and dehydration. It’s essential not to exceed recommended dosages.
  • Not for Everyone: Individuals with certain gastrointestinal conditions (such as Crohn's or ulcerative colitis) should avoid castor oil unless directed by a healthcare professional.
  • Pregnancy Caution: Castor oil is known to induce labor and should be avoided by pregnant women unless prescribed by a doctor.

1. Can castor oil help with bloating?

Castor oil may provide temporary relief for bloating due to its laxative properties, but it should be used cautiously. For persistent bloating, we recommend exploring dietary changes and incorporating probiotics into your routine.

2. How often can I use castor oil for constipation?

Castor oil should be used sparingly, typically as a one-time remedy for occasional constipation. It's advisable not to use it more than once or twice a week.

3. Are there any side effects of using castor oil?

Yes, potential side effects include cramping, diarrhea, and dehydration, especially with overuse. It's essential to follow recommended dosages and consult a healthcare professional if you have underlying health conditions.
